Convergence Drinking Game!

Want to kill an evening, several thousand brain cells, and study for that calculus final? Try the convergence drinking game! The rules are simple: you pick a sequence of numbers xn and a point xo to which you think the sequence converges. Then the player picks an epsilon greater than zero and if |xn-xo| is less than epsilon, take a shot, and then your opponent picks a smaller epsilon. If |xn-xo| is less then epsilon, take a shot, else take 3 shots, pick a new sequence and the game restarts.
